Semester OverviewDATE SOCIAL CHANGE MODEL FOCUS OF THE SESSION

September 1st Consciousness of Self StrengthsQuest/Finder

September 15th Congruence Authentic leadership

September 29th Commitment Peer accountability

October 13th Collaboration Intentional partnerships

October 27th Common Purpose Values and mission

November 10th Controversy with Civility Privilege and inclusion

November 17th Citizenship Socially responsible

December 8th Capstones Presentations

What’s your leadership style?4 Distinct Strengths-Based Leadership Styles

•Executing•Influencing •Relationship Building•Strategic Thinking

EXECUTING INFLUENCING RELATIONSHIP BUILDING

STRATEGIC THINKING

Achiever Activator Adaptability Analytical

Arranger Command Connectedness Context

Belief Communication Developer Futuristic

Consistency Competition Empathy Ideation

Deliberative Maximizer Harmony Input

Discipline Self-Assurance Includer Intellection

Focus Significance Individualization Learner

Responsibility Woo Positivity Strategic

Restorative Relator
